Sarah Pitre: Alamo Drafthouse Still Serves Cinema in the Streaming Age
from Changing Austin · host Amplify Credit Union
How does the movie theater experience stay relevant in the age of streaming? That’s the question Sarah Pitre, Head Film Buyer at Alamo Drafthouse, tackles every week as she balances studio releases, repertory programming and evolving audience preferences. Her work helps keep Alamo Drafthouse a top destination for both arthouse films and big-budget movies nationwide. In this episode of the Changing Austin podcast from Amplify Credit Union, Chief Experience Officer Stacy Armijo sits down with Pitre to explore how Alamo Drafthouse continues to champion cinema culture, from its Austin origins to its expanding national footprint. Pitre shares insights on film curation, community-driven programming and why the theatrical experience still matters for movie lovers.
